[firebase-br] situação estranha com firebird

Fernando Filho nanfilho em gmail.com
Qui Maio 20 12:07:02 -03 2010


um amigo, sugeriu criar um script , e gerar um novo banco, primeiro
estrutura, depois dados..
to fazendo como teste aqui e demora um bocadinho em relação ao restore..

outra duvida..tem diferença de gerar um script .sql de create e insert ou
fazer um backup/restore?
se tem quais são?

valeu povo!!!
Fernando.

Em 20 de maio de 2010 11:30, Fernando Filho <nanfilho em gmail.com> escreveu:

> Robson,
>    1 - eu criei esse banco a anos atras na versão 1.5 mesmo, fui subindo
> aos poucos.
>    2 - sempre faço backup/restore na mesma versão , nunca fiz em versões
> diferentes
>    3 - realmente foi um erro ter feito o sistema em ibx, o pessoal aqui
> quer até ir pra sqlserver e estou preso nisso, só que mudar um sistema
> grande pra dbexpress leva um tempo =/
>    4 - de indices, só tenho os padrões de FK e PK, e uns 3 ou 4 a mais,
> acho que não é por isso :(
>    5 - como eu respondi ao Ricardo , não tenho muitos trechos sem
> transação.
>    6 - aqui os usuarios mal sabem mexer no sistema quanto mais no banco
> hehehe
>    7 - creio que as consultas tão ok, se existisse algum tipo de
> sobrecarga, o processo poderia consumir mais memória do servidor não é?
> notei que ele continua normal..
>
> abraço e obrigado pela ajuda!!
>
> Em 20 de maio de 2010 10:42, Robson Catunda <robson.catunda em gmail.com>escreveu:
>
> Fernando,
>>
>> 1 - esse banco foi criado originalmente na versão fb2.1.3 ?
>>
>> 2 - caso tenha sido em versões anteriores vc fez o backup na versão
>> original
>> e restaurou na 2.1.3 ?
>>
>> 3 - que eu saiba, à partir da versão 1.5 o firebird começou a se
>> desvincular
>> do interbase, passando a ter funcionalidades próprias, e o ibx, que é
>> originalmente pra interbase, tb deixou de acompanhar as funcionalidades do
>> firebird. Eu há muito troquei o ibx pelo dbexpress. Mude tb pra dbexpress
>> ou
>> ibo.
>>
>> 4 - veja se não há excesso de indices.
>>
>> 5 - ibx trabalha muito com transações aparentes. Verifique se estão todas
>> sendo tratadas e finalizadas corretamente. Transações abertas e esquecidas
>> são a maior causa de lentidão sistematica nos bd, que começa com
>> desempenho
>> normal e aos poucos vai ficando lento.
>>
>> 6 - sendo multi-usuários, com servidor único,  verifique se algum usuário
>> engraçadinho não instalou o um servidor de firebird no terminal dele e
>> está
>> se conectando à sua base de dados.
>>
>> 7 -  por último, verifique as parametrizações de suas consultas.
>> ______________________________________________
>> FireBase-BR (www.firebase.com.br) - Hospedado em www.locador.com.br
>> Para saber como gerenciar/excluir seu cadastro na lista, use:
>> http://www.firebase.com.br/fb/artigo.php?id=1107
>> Para consultar mensagens antigas: http://firebase.com.br/pesquisa
>>
>
>
>
> --
> Atenciosamente
> Fernando Filho
>



-- 
Atenciosamente
Fernando Filho



Mais detalhes sobre a lista de discussão lista